League of Wolves is a hard-hitting rock group from Saskatoon, Saskatchewan. Originally comprised of four childhood friends, Dillon Currie, David Wickstrom, and Aspen & Greig Beveridge, the band started out by playing at small concert halls and outdoor events in neighbouring cities and towns. They quickly earned local recognition, with their first demo getting radio play throughout the province.
W3APONS is a Canadian Rock trio from Saskatoon, SK. The band’s debut single “Off the Top of My Heart” was co-written with Clayton Bellamy (The Road Hammers), Colin MacDonald (The Trews), and John-Angus MacDonald (The Trews). The band continued their relationship with John-Angus by enlisting him to produce the track. The result was a song reminiscent of AC/DC and Bryan Adams – yet entirely modern and unabating with its hooks. “Off the Top of My Heart” has received national radio play since its release on May 11, 2018, and has received over 200,000 streams on Spotify, grabbing attention of audiences from Canada, United States, Australia, England, and Central Europe.
Forged in Western Canada, The Carbons are a rock trio known for their high energy and entertaining live shows. The trio delivers huge groovy drums and bass that possess your feet, guitar and vocal melodies that grab you by the earlobes, and lyrics that tickle your soul. They released their debut LP August Ash in May 2018 and their unique “groove rock” sound has spread like wildfire ever since.
